About The Role

FDM is a global business and technology consultancy seeking a Senior Business Analyst & Team Lead (Agile) to work for our client within the Insurance / Financial Services sector. This is a 2‑month contract with strong potential to extend and will be a hybrid role based in London.

Our client is undertaking a major enterprise-wide change initiative to design and implement a standardised change framework, governance model, and operating structure.

Responsibilities: 
 
  • Lead a small team of analysts (Service Designer + Junior BAs) to deliver project outputs.
  • Analyse, document, and validate business processes, workflows, and decision points.
  • Elicit, refine, and translate requirements through interviews, workshops, and data analysis.
  • Produce requirements documentation, acceptance criteria, and detailed process maps.
  • Support development of governance models, reporting standards, and operating procedures. 

About You

  • 10+ years’ experience as a Business Analyst in enterprise‑level change environments.
  • Experience mentoring or leading junior team members.
  • Strong background in Agile delivery.
  • Proficient in process mapping, requirements documentation, and structured analysis.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ills.
